Aderith is a modern invented name likely derived from elements meaning 'noble' and 'strength' or 'wisdom.' The prefix 'Ad-' suggests nobility or high status, while '-erith' evokes a sense of radiant or enduring qualities. Although not rooted in ancient linguistic traditions, it blends sounds reminiscent of Old English and Germanic names, suggesting a strong, wise, and graceful female identity.
